Kittitas County IGA Proposal <br />ATTACHMENT A: INVESTMENT GRADE AUDIT DELIVERABLES <br />The Investment Grade Audit for Kittitas County will include the following elements: <br />1. A description of the systems which shall receive ESCO Equipment and ESCO Services; <br />2. The cost-effective Facility Improvement Measures (FIMs) to be installed or caused to be installed by the <br />ESCO and a description of the FIMs analyzed but disqualified; <br />3. A description of the services that the ESCO will perform or cause to be performed on or in the infrastructure, <br />including but not limited to engineering, construction management, the operations and maintenance <br />procedures for use on ESCO Equipment, training for personnel, warranty service provided, and equipment <br />maintenance provided; <br />4. The Maximum Allowable Project Cost, itemized in detail, which may be amended to represent actual costs; <br />5. Recommendations for replacement of existing equipment, along with recommendations for improvements <br />to existing equipment and operating conditions; <br />6. The service standards appropriate for the infrastructure; <br />7. The baseline energy consumption, including the data, methodology and variables used to compute the <br />baseline, and the baseline calendar period which shall not be less than twelve (12) months; <br />8. The estimated energy savings and energy cost savings that are expected to result from the installation of the <br />ESCO Equipment and from the ESCO Service, and an explanation of the method used to make the estimate; <br />9. The method by which Energy Savings and Energy Cost Savings will be calculated during the term of the <br />Energy Services Agreement; <br />10. A description of how project financing (if required) will be completed; <br />11. A description of how the Energy Savings will be guaranteed by the ESCO; <br />12. A description of how the ESCO proposes to be compensated; <br />13. The schedule for project completion; <br />14. The nature and extent of the work and equipment that the ESCO anticipates it will receive from other firms <br />under subcontract; <br />15.
